Opposition snubs NASS proceedings over controversial electoral bill 

There was chaos during Tuesday’s sitting of the National Assembly of Nigeria after opposition lawmakers alleged they were pressured and intimidated into approving the amended electoral law.

The situation escalated when some members of the House of Representatives staged a walkout from the chamber in protest against the process.

Despite the protest, both chambers of the National Assembly, the House of Representatives and the Senate, went ahead and passed the amended electoral bill.

A video showing the heated exchanges and disorder in the chambers on Tuesday, February 17, has since sparked nationwide debate over the growing dominance of the ruling All Progressives Congress (APC) in recent political developments.
